Ethanfel cd0b8783dc feat: in-node grid UI — ingest/select/delete/label + Phase 1 complete
Render the pool as an in-node thumbnail grid with paste/drop/upload
ingest, click-to-select (active border), inline label editing, and
delete. Toolbar (upload/refresh/count) sits at the bottom per ComfyUI
convention; the node auto-grows to fit content.

pool_id is a declared STRING input (not a hidden input): ComfyUI only
fills hidden inputs for built-in types, but forwards every serialized
widget value by name. The JS mints a per-node UUID and hides the widget
via widget.hidden=true (frontend 1.45), keeping it serialized.

// Hide the pool_id widget: it must still serialize (carries the per-node UUID
// into the saved workflow) but should never be drawn or take vertical space.
// In frontend 1.45 the switch is `widget.hidden` — isWidgetVisible() returns
// false and getVisibleWidgets() filters it out, so it's excluded from both draw
// and layout. (Setting type="hidden" does NOT hide it.) Serialization iterates
// all widgets regardless of `hidden`, so the value is still saved/sent.
function hideWidget(node, w) {
if (!w) return;
w.hidden = true;
w.computeSize = () => [0, -4];
}
